What Is VA Form 22-8873?

This is a legal form that was released by the U.S. Department of Veterans Affairs on September 1, 2019 and used country-wide. As of today, no separate filing guidelines for the form are provided by the issuing department.

FAQ

Q: What is VA Form 22-8873?A: VA Form 22-8873 is a form used for supplemental information for change of program or reenrollment after unsatisfactory attendance, conduct, or progress.

Q: What is the purpose of VA Form 22-8873?A: The purpose of VA Form 22-8873 is to gather additional information for veterans who are seeking to change their program or reenroll after unsatisfactory attendance, conduct, or progress.

Q: Who needs to fill out VA Form 22-8873?A: Veterans who have had unsatisfactory attendance, conduct, or progress and are seeking to change their program or reenroll need to fill out VA Form 22-8873.

Q: What information is required on VA Form 22-8873?A: VA Form 22-8873 requires information such as the veteran's personal details, educational history, reasons for change of program or reenrollment, and any additional supporting documentation.
